PLUK-SEK means to arouse the power of a person or an object by the use of a spell or incantation, hence a consecration or a blessedness
A Phra Somdej amulet is the "King of Thai Amulets," believed to offer protection, good luck, prosperity, and spiritual blessings, while also strengthening relationships and providing inner peace. Made from sacred ingredients like soil, pollen, and monk's hair, it was created by Somdej Toh, a powerful and highly respected monk in the 19th century, and is considered part of the revered BenjaPakee set.
